Abstract

A method of operating a graphics processor that comprises a renderer that can render primitives to generate a render output using different shading rates is disclosed. A shading rate for rendering a primitive is determined based on a depth value for the primitive. This can reduce processing effort required to render a render output while maintaining an acceptable image quality.
